One of our energy auditor’s will assess your homes energy performance by examining the homes exterior, each of its rooms, and key components like the heating and cooling systems, water heater, appliances and lighting. The energy auditor will also review your past utility bills.
Time: Most assessments take a few hours. Factors that affect the time include the type of assessment requested, the size of your home and the types of fuels used in your home.
Cost: The lowest cost assessments start around $250 and rely primarily on a visual examination. More expensive assessments, from $500 to $1,000, reflect the cost of additional services that help pinpoint energy issues and opportunities. Common additional services include a blower-door test to determine the airtightness of a home, infrared scanning to help identify air leakage and combustion safety testing for homes with natural gas heating and appliances.
Results: You will receive a written report within a few days of the assessment that summarizes the energy auditors findings and describes recommended improvements, including estimated costs and cost savings. We also offer making the improvements needed at an additional charge.
